### Deploy Step 6 — Proctorline Queue Workers

Drain the exam-proctoring queue before pushing. Do not deploy mid-session; candidates get dropped. Pull the signed worker image, verify it against the release manifest, then scale workers back up in batches of five. If verification fails, stop and page the release lead — do not bypass. Verification requires the current deploy key, which follows below.

deploy key for kahag-kagaf: bky9_uLYdkfG6Z

Subject: Retention sweeper rollout, wave two. Team — the Harrowfield data-retention sweeper is cleared for the next environment. Dry-run counts matched expectations within 0.3%, and the exclusion list for legal holds is now loaded at startup rather than per batch. Please gate the deploy on tonight's backup completing. The approved artifact carries the token below.

session token of yajep-hahaf = htk31_bdf9e6857d57a699ce425c2d94acb7d

☐ Before rotating the Tocksweep scheduler keys, confirm the cron drift investigation is closed: support should verify that no jobs on the Hallin cluster are still firing more than 90 seconds late, and that the clock-sync fix has been deployed to every worker. Attach the final drift report to the ceremony record. When both checks pass, unseal the rotation workstation using the recovery passphrase noted immediately below this item.

recovery phrase for kagep-kadug: praox-wenael

Alert: the Vaultspin secrets-rotation utility failed its scheduled run for the Harrowfield staging cluster, leaving three service credentials past their intended expiry window. No evidence of misuse has been found, but the rotation job is now paused pending review of the lease-renewal logic. Please discuss ownership of the follow-up at the weekly eng sync. The incident timeline and manual rotation procedure are recorded on the internal page here.

operations page: https://confluence.lumicsys.internal/projects/display/projects/display

**Capacity note — Vellastra dispatch simulator.** For the eng sync: simulating the 40-car Marrowgate tower at 10x speed saturates one worker at roughly 9k rider events/sec, so we'll shard by bank rather than by floor. Memory stays flat if the event ring is sized correctly. The knobs we propose locking in are these.

tuning table, hahof-tafop:
RATE_LIMITS = {
    "ulaix": 10,
    "wenath": 1,
}